There is a widespread IRS or "tax scam" being practiced by scammers on both Canadian and USA residents.
USA tax payers should read this:
http://www.irs.gov/uac/Newsroom/IRS-Reiterate ... -Telephone-Scam
Short answer:
The IRS never initiates a contact via phone.
They always send a snailmail first.

Actually, what they say is that they are calling from Internal Revenue Services - NOT Service, but Services. And, as noted below, IRS never (and legally cannot) initiate an action against a taxpayer via telephone.
